1. Antimony – general aspects. Antimony comes under group 15 of the periodic table with ground state electronic configuration [Kr]4d 10 5s 2 5p 3. 121 Sb (57.21% abundance) and 123 Sb (42.7% abundance) are the two stable isotopes of antimony. Antimony

Antimony and its compounds were known to the ancients and there is a 5,000-year old antimony vase in the Louvre in Paris. Antimony sulfide (Sb 2 S 3) is mentioned in an Egyptian papyrus of the 16 th century BC. Antimony: will China continue to control supply?

This entire processing capacity is predominantly located in China. However, the new roaster plant being built in Oman, according to the company in charge of the project, Strategic and Precious Metal Processing (SPMP), will have a capacity of 20,000 tonnes of antimony and gold per year in combined metal products.
